This year, BloombergNEF predicts solar builds will climb another 25%, adding more than 500 gigawatts of capacity.<\/p>\n<p>All of that solar needs a lot of space. Powering just one megawatt of capacity requires at least five acres, meaning a 200-megawatt project (roughly 3,000 panels) takes up as much space as 550 American football fields. That calculus is one reason China \u2014 the world\u2019s biggest solar market \u2014 is hosting many projects in remote desert regions. It\u2019s also why the IEA expects rooftop and residential solar to expand faster than farms this year.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Solar power is expected to dominate global electricity markets in the next few decades, and already accounts for three-quarters of renewable energy capacity, according to the International Energy Agency.
